Summary

RAD MANUFACTURING, LLC. has accumulated 17 OSHA violations across 7 inspections over 13 years of recorded history, with $29,801 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 80th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 566 employers. Inspection frequency runs at the 93rd percentile.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 2 years ago.

Safety self-report (OSHA 300A)

Recordable injury rates the employer filed with O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application. DART covers cases with days away, restricted, or transferred; TRIR is the total recordable case rate.
